How do you calculate the area of the rectangle?

Given that the functions are,

[tex]f(x) = 5x-2[/tex] and [tex]g(x)= 3x-7[/tex]

The area of the rectangle is given below.

[tex]h(x) = f(x)g(x)[/tex]

[tex]h(x) = (5x-2)(3x-7)[/tex]

[tex]h(x) = 15x^2 - 35x - 6x + 14[/tex]

[tex]h(x) = 15x^2 - 41x + 14[/tex]

Hence the area of the rectangle is represented by the function h(x) = 15x^2 - 41x + 14. Option D is the correct answer.
